Boise Police Investigating After Motorcyclist Dies in Hospital Following Collision with Concrete Wall

1 min read

Boise police are investigating a tragic motorcycle accident that occurred early Sunday morning.

Officers arrived to the intersection of S. Vista Avenue and West Rose Hill Street, southwest of downtown, about 2:50 a.m., according to a Boise Police Department news release issued Tuesday.

On Monday, the man riding the motorcycle died as a result of his injuries in the hospital.

“On scene, there was no immediate evidence that another vehicle was involved,” the investigating officer added. “Witnesses reported seeing the victim after the crash, but officers did not locate anyone who witnessed the crash.”

According to police, a preliminary investigation by the department’s crash reconstruction team revealed that the biker was driving north on Vista, passing through the S-curve around the Boise Depot before crossing the intersection at Rose Hill and colliding with a concrete wall.

The Ada County Coroner’s Office will identify the victim once his family has been notified.

Police have encouraged anyone with information regarding the crash to contact Ada County Dispatch at 208-377-6790.
